Culture:American (probably)
Title:measure
Date Made:1700-1800
Type:Food Processing
Materials:base metal: pewter
Place Made:United States; New York (probably)
Accession Number:  HD 1019.2
Museum Collection:  Historic Deerfield
1019_1thru6_quickt.jpg

Description:
Baluster shape set of six measures, not matched set. H: 3.5" to 11.75" / probably New York, the Pewter Collectors' Club noticed a sealer's mark for New York on one of the measures, they also suggested verifying the capacity of the measures, October 2002. Wayne Hilt, pewter dealer and member of the Pewter Collectors' Club, recommended checking the account book of Henry Will of New York for more information.
